Creating Plant-based Alternatives to Meat and Dairy
Patrick Brown, the founder and CEO of Impossible Foods, discusses his company's mission to provide nutritious, environmentally friendly alternatives to meat and dairy. Their flagship product, the Impossible Burger, delivers the full sensory experience of a traditional burger while being made entirely from plant ingredients. Brown emphasizes the smaller environmental footprint of their products compared to animal-based alternatives, highlighting the reduced greenhouse gas emissions, water usage, and land area required for production.
